Aggiungi al carrelloPaperback. Condizione: New. Print on Demand. This book delves into the world of chemistry, specifically exploring the remarkable properties and behaviors of metals. The author presents a comprehensive overview of the metallic elements, categorizing them into two major groups: the alkali metals and the alkaline earth metals. The book begins with a discussion of the defining characteristics of metals, such as their unique physical properties (e.g., luster, malleability) and chemical reactivity (e.g., ability to form salts). The author then explores the occurrence of metals in nature, their extraction and preparation methods, as well as their various applications. Particular emphasis is given to the alkali metals potassium, sodium, lithium, rubidium, and cesium, and the alkaline earth metals calcium, strontium, and barium. The book examines the compounds formed by these elements, highlighting their diverse applications in fields such as manufacturing, medicine, and agriculture. Through a detailed examination of these elements and their compounds, the book sheds light on the fundamental principles of chemistry and provides valuable insights into the practical applications of these elements in various industries. Its comprehensive approach and clear explanations make it an essential resource for students, researchers, and those seeking a deeper understanding of the fascinating world of metals.
